Output e9517b64aecdc55030b4f3fd0a2ba3b3d1f947f0d9c6f0adf890e6b80a779491:7

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 3ad4af5c2cab9c5f2d7d7b3311f7e25513b77eb4
address
bc1q8t227hpv4ww97tta0ve3ralz25fmwl45zml2p4
transaction
e9517b64aecdc55030b4f3fd0a2ba3b3d1f947f0d9c6f0adf890e6b80a779491
spent
true